Features
  • Thin Sheets: Ensures minimal casting defects.
  • Easy Burnout: Leaves no residue during casting.
  • Precision Casting: Reduces machining requirements.
  • Non-Adhesive Wrapping: Wrapped in silicone paper for easy removal.
  • Smooth Adaptation: Conforms well to molds for accurate castings.
  • Thickness: 0.3 to 0.6 mm.
  • Size: 160 mm x 90 mm.
  • Preparation: Ensure the working surface is clean and dry before using the casting wax sheets.
  • Sheet Handling: Cut the wax sheet to the required shape and size based on the casting needs.
  • Application: Adapt the wax sheet to the desired mold or framework, ensuring a precise fit.
  • Burnout Process: Place the wax-patterned mold into the burnout furnace, where the wax will completely vaporize without residue.
  • Casting: Proceed with the casting process, ensuring minimal defects and reduced machining efforts.
  • Storage: Keep the sheets in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ight or heat sources to maintain their integrity."

Description

MAARC Casting Wax Sheets are designed for precision casting, ensuring minimal defects and reduced machining. These thin wax sheets enable the creation of fine, accurate castings while allowing easy burnout during the casting process. The sheets are wrapped in non-adhesive silicone paper, ensuring effortless removal and handling. Ideal for various dental and laboratory applications, they provide consistent quality and efficiency. Their formulation ensures smooth adaptation to molds, making them a reliable choice for professionals seeking precision in their casting work.
